diff --git a/OneM2M_PermutationFunctions.ttcn b/OneM2M_PermutationFunctions.ttcn index 5bf472d241be23a908ebd0aa3267a7493e2416ee..5857d278d89e70999b091343b218ff330fe021cc 100644 --- a/OneM2M_PermutationFunctions.ttcn +++ b/OneM2M_PermutationFunctions.ttcn @@ -8332,9 +8332,11 @@ module OneM2M_PermutationFunctions { f_cse_updateResource(int1, v_acpIndex, v_updateRequest); // Test Body - v_request := f_getCreateRequestPrimitive(int3, p_requestPrimitive, v_containerIndex); - - f_send(e_mca_port, m_request(valueof(v_request))); + p_requestPrimitive.to_ := f_getResourceAddress(v_containerIndex); + p_requestPrimitive.from_ := f_getOriginator(v_aeIndex); + p_requestPrimitive.requestIdentifier := valueof(p_requestPrimitive.requestIdentifier) & f_rnd(1, 1000000); + + f_send(e_mca_port, m_request(valueof(p_requestPrimitive))); tc_ac.start; alt { [] mcaPort.receive(mw_response(mw_responsePrimitive(int4103))) -> value v_response {